1. Research the Painting Contractor

The first step to selecting the right painting contractor is to do your research. Start by searching online for local painting contractors or asking for referrals from friends and family. Check reviews on their website, Google, or Yelp, and look for testimonials. Make sure the contractor has a license, insurance, and experience in the type of painting project you require.

2. Get Multiple Bids

It's always a good idea to get at least three bids from different painting contractors. This will give you a better idea of what the project will cost and what each contractor offers. Keep in mind that the lowest bid isn't always the best option. Look for a balance between price and quality.

3. Check for Communication Skills

Good communication is vital to ensure that your project goes smoothly. Before selecting a painting contractor, pay attention to their communication skills. Are they prompt and responsive? Do they listen and understand your needs and preferences? Do they have a clear plan for your project, and are they willing to provide updates throughout the process?

4. Ask for References

A reputable painting contractor will have no problem providing references from previous clients. Don't hesitate to ask for them, and make sure to follow up. Ask about their experience with the contractor, the quality of the work, and if they completed the project on time and within budget.

5. Consider the Overall Experience

Finally, when selecting a painting contractor, consider the overall experience. A good painting contractor should be professional, respectful, and clean. They should provide a detailed contract that outlines the scope of work, timeline, and payment schedule. They should also be willing to address any concerns or issues that may arise during and after the project.
